Koundé goal sinks Real Madrid in extra-time as Barca win wild Copa del Rey final
- Barcelona defeated rival Real Madrid 3-2 in the Copa del Rey final match.
- Ferran Torres scored an 84th-minute equalizer that forced the contest into extra time.
- Defender Jules Koundé scored Barcelona's winning goal in the 116th minute of extra time.
- Barcelona secured a record-extending 32nd Spanish Cup title with this victory.
- This win marks Hansi Flick's first major trophy as Barcelona head coach.

Real Madrid implode after 3rd Clasico defeat
Real Madrid pride themselves on their 'señorio' -- gentlemanliness, honourable approach, or class -- none of which was evident during a frightening weekend for Spanish football. Los Blancos were outplayed in a gripping Clasico Copa del Rey final by rivals Barcelona, who triumphed 3-2 in Seville to lift the cup -- beating Madrid for the third time in three encounters this season.
